The Cincinnati Civic Orchestra is a self-incorporated not-for-profit entity whose sole purpose is to provide a high-quality fun classical music experience for both the musicians who perform and the many loyal listeners who have followed them.

Under the direction of Larry Bonhaus, the "CCO" continually perform pieces from an ever-expanding variety of composers such as Copland and Grieg, as well as the traditional favorites such as Bach, Mozart, and Mendelssohn. The orchestra will performs in various locations in the Greater Cincinnati area an is regular contributor to the festivities at Zinzinnati Oktoberfest.

Best of all, the performances are free (though donations are welcomed).
